Finteba, MB (code 306291028) is a Lithuanian small partnership engaged in other computer programming activities. In 2025, the company generated revenue of €109.2K, up 39.3% year on year and well above the 2023 level of €27.4K, showing a strong two-year expansion trend. Net profit increased to €32.7K in 2025 from €17.2K in 2024 and €9.3K in 2023, while the net profit margin remained solid at 30.0%. The business also improved its balance sheet scale, with total assets rising to €72.4K in 2025 from €24.2K in 2024 and €9.7K in 2023. Equity reached €32.3K, supported by retained profitability, while liabilities increased to €40.1K from €5.3K a year earlier. The 2025 metrics indicate efficient asset use, with ROA at 45.2%, ROE at 101.3%, debt-to-equity at 1.24, and asset turnover at 1.51x. The company’s growth in revenue, profit, and asset base suggests a rapidly expanding operation in 2025.
